What geological features are present in the Higgins area?

Higgins sits on Silurian‑age rocks, including green‑grey rhyodacite and dacite from the Walker Volcanics, with pockets of purple‑pink rhyolite and purple‑green tuff in the north‑west

Which electoral divisions cover Higgins?

For federal elections Higgins is in the Division of Fenner, and for ACT Legislative Assembly elections it falls within the Ginninderra electorate

Can you share a brief history of the suburb where the property is located?

Higgins was gazetted on 6 June 1968 and named after politician and judge Henry Bournes Higgins; its streets are named after judges, and the local supermarket built in 1968 is reported to be abandoned by 2024
